#54ceee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#54ceee is composed of 32.9% red, 80.8%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.7% cyan, 13.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 192.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 63.1%. #54ceee color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#009ddd.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

Shades and Tints of #54ceee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010607 is the darkest color, while #f5fc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#54ceee

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ca4a6 is the less saturated color, while #46d6fc is the most saturated one.
